Worth grading — even a PSA 9 beats raw

A PSA 10 Eevee sells for $5,000 against $3.23 raw: a $4,997 spread, 1548× the ungraded price. Even a PSA 9 ($80.91) clears the raw price after an economy-tier ~$25 fee, so a near-miss still comes out ahead. Centering is the usual reason a clean copy misses the 10 — measure it before you submit.

Break-even by outcome and fee

Eevee: net result of grading versus selling raw, by outcome and fee tier
If it comes back…Sells forEconomy / bulk (~$25.00)Standard (~$50.00)Express (~$150)
Gem — PSA 10$5,000+$4,972+$4,947+$4,847
PSA 9$80.91+$52.68+$27.68−$72.32
PSA 8$15.15−$13.08−$38.08−$138

Net = sale price − $3.23 raw value − fee. Fee tiers are illustrative; plug your grader's current price into the calculator below.

What centering does Eevee need for a PSA 10?

PSA publishes 55/45 front and 75/25 back centering as the tolerance for a 10 (Gem Mint). Off-center copies are capped below the top grade regardless of surface — measure yours before paying the fee.
